Output 660408b31e39074f88fc24f92798566c1af9d8e4f68cb15b2623bd7388029c76:1

value
4033295112
script pubkey
OP_0 OP_PUSHBYTES_20 5462fb08386a7f828318454b718277dc84b23561
address
ltc1q2330kzpcdflc9qccg49hrqnhmjztydtph35ntd
transaction
660408b31e39074f88fc24f92798566c1af9d8e4f68cb15b2623bd7388029c76
spent
true